网站推广.NET

网站推广.NET

未将对象引用设置到对象的实例如何解决

来源:互联网

如何解决“未将对象引用设置到对象的实例”问题

“未将对象引用设置到对象的实例”是一种常见的错误,通常发生在使用对象之前未正确初始化它时。解决步骤如下:

1. 确保对象已初始化

  • 检查对象是否已用 new 运算符正确实例化。
  • 检查对象是否已从外部源(例如,数据库或文件)正确加载。

2. 检查对象是否为空

  • 在使用对象之前,使用 null 检查操作符 (obj == null) 检查它是否为 null。
  • 如果对象为 null,请尝试再次初始化它或从另一个来源加载它。

3. 检查对象是否已正确配置

  • 确保对象已正确配置所有必需的属性。
  • 检查是否设置了必需的字段或引用。

4. 检查是否正确引用对象

  • 确保使用的对象引用正确指向实际对象。
  • 检查是否对对象属性或方法使用了正确的名称。

5. 检查对象生命周期

  • 确保对象在使用时不会被销毁。
  • 检查对象是否在正确的时间范围内使用(例如,在使用它的线程或作用域内)。

通过遵循这些步骤,可以有效地解决“未将对象引用设置到对象的实例”问题。通过正确初始化对象、检查空值、配置对象属性、正确引用对象以及管理对象生命周期,可以确保对象在使用前已正确设置。

未将对象引用设置到对象的实例